Calculate the mass of water formed when 4g of methane is burnt in excess oxygen​
uysha [10]

CH4 + 02 → H20 + CO2

balance equation

CH4 + 2O2 → 2H2O + CO2

4 ÷ ( 12 + 4 ) = 0.25 mol

1 : 2

no mole of H2O = 0.25 × 2 = 0.5 mol

mass of H2O = 0.5 × ( 2 + 16 ) = 9g
